I'm definitely no eyebrow expert, but I'm interested in deep dark brunette! I just have no idea how to apply it, is the 208 the right brush for this product? Or should I just try to do my eyebrows with something different and leave this product for those who actually know what they're doing ?
 

makeupgrrl

Well-known member
I'm definitely no eyebrow expert, but I'm interested in deep dark brunette! I just have no idea how to apply it, is the 208 the right brush for this product? Or should I just try to do my eyebrows with something different and leave this product for those who actually know what they're doing ?
 

VampyCouture

Well-known member
I would say it is pretty easy. You need a 208 brush (perfect because the brush hairs are firm and shorter than the 263 or 266). You only need a very small amount of product to fill in and define your brows, I would say go for it while it is still available.
iagree.gif
The 208 and fluidline is the perfect combo. You won't regret it
